. 匹配除换行符以外的任意字符
* 匹配任意一个(包括零个)在他前面的字符,包括由正则表达式指定的字符
[...] 匹配方括号中字符类的任意一个。如果方括号中第一个字符为脱字符号(^),则表示否定匹配。
^ 匹配行的开始
$ 匹配行的末尾
\{n,m\} 匹配他前面某个范围内单个字符出现的次数
\ 转义随后的特殊字符
----------------------------------------------------------------------------------------------------------------------------------
扩展的元字符
+ 匹配前面的正则表达式的一次或多次出现
? 匹配前面的正则表达式的零次或一次的出现
| 指定可以匹配其前面的或后面的正则表达式(替代方案)
() 对正则表达式分组
{} 匹配他前面某个范围内单个字符出现的次数
原文地址:http://blog.51cto.com/2685141/2107394